Hi I am sure someone will be along soon.  I just wanted to say that they do an endoscopy to check your esophagus to make sure you don't have any swelling veins which are called varices.
When I was diagnosed with cirrhosis I had to have that just to be on the safe side.  I did not have any so that was a good thing.
